groff-commit
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[Groff-commit] groff ChangeLog font/devpdf/Makefile.sub src/de...


From: Werner LEMBERG
Subject: [Groff-commit] groff ChangeLog font/devpdf/Makefile.sub src/de...
Date: Sun, 14 Aug 2011 14:46:19 +0000

CVSROOT:        /cvsroot/groff
Module name:    groff
Changes by:     Werner LEMBERG <wl>     11/08/14 14:46:19

Modified files:
        .              : ChangeLog 
        font/devpdf    : Makefile.sub 
        src/devices/gropdf: gropdf.pl 

Log message:
        [gropdf] More minor fixes.
        
        * font/devpdf/Makefile.sub (MOSTLYCLEANADD): Don't attempt to
        install 'util/BuildFoundries', only used in 'make'.
        
        * src/devices/gropdf/gropdf.pl (<top>, GetType1): Make STDOUT and
        any font files read to be accessed in binary rather than text mode. 
        Prevents errors when running on systems set up for UTF-8.

CVSWeb URLs:
http://cvs.savannah.gnu.org/viewcvs/groff/ChangeLog?cvsroot=groff&r1=1.1306&r2=1.1307
http://cvs.savannah.gnu.org/viewcvs/groff/font/devpdf/Makefile.sub?cvsroot=groff&r1=1.2&r2=1.3
http://cvs.savannah.gnu.org/viewcvs/groff/src/devices/gropdf/gropdf.pl?cvsroot=groff&r1=1.3&r2=1.4

Patches:
Index: ChangeLog
===================================================================
RCS file: /cvsroot/groff/groff/ChangeLog,v
retrieving revision 1.1306
retrieving revision 1.1307
diff -u -b -r1.1306 -r1.1307
--- ChangeLog   10 Aug 2011 18:22:58 -0000      1.1306
+++ ChangeLog   14 Aug 2011 14:46:19 -0000      1.1307
@@ -1,3 +1,14 @@
+2011-08-14  Deri James  <address@hidden>
+
+       [gropdf] More minor fixes.
+
+       * font/devpdf/Makefile.sub (MOSTLYCLEANADD): Don't attempt to
+       install 'util/BuildFoundries', only used in 'make'.
+
+       * src/devices/gropdf/gropdf.pl (<top>, GetType1): Make STDOUT and
+       any font files read to be accessed in binary rather than text mode. 
+       Prevents errors when running on systems set up for UTF-8.
+
 2011-08-10  Deri James  <address@hidden>
 
        [gropdf] Minor updates and fixes.

Index: font/devpdf/Makefile.sub
===================================================================
RCS file: /cvsroot/groff/groff/font/devpdf/Makefile.sub,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-b -r1.2 -r1.3
--- font/devpdf/Makefile.sub    10 Aug 2011 18:23:00 -0000      1.2
+++ font/devpdf/Makefile.sub    14 Aug 2011 14:46:19 -0000      1.3
@@ -30,7 +30,6 @@
   download \
   DESC \
   Foundry \
-  util/BuildFoundries \
   $(GROFF_FONT_FILES) \
   $(ENC_FILES) \
   $(MAP_FILES)

Index: src/devices/gropdf/gropdf.pl
===================================================================
RCS file: /cvsroot/groff/groff/src/devices/gropdf/gropdf.pl,v
retrieving revision 1.3
retrieving revision 1.4
diff -u -b -r1.3 -r1.4
--- src/devices/gropdf/gropdf.pl        10 Aug 2011 18:23:01 -0000      1.3
+++ src/devices/gropdf/gropdf.pl        14 Aug 2011 14:46:19 -0000      1.4
@@ -30,6 +30,7 @@
 
 $cfg{GROFF_VERSION}='@VERSION@';
 $cfg{GROFF_FONT_PATH}='@GROFF_FONT_DIR@';
+binmode(STDOUT);
 
 my @obj;       # Array of PDF objects
 my $objct=0;   # Count of Objects
@@ -1995,6 +1996,7 @@
 
     OpenFile(\$f,$fontdir,"$file");
     Msg(1,"Failed to open '$file'") if !defined($f);
+    binmode($f);
 
     my $l=<$f>;
 



reply via email to

[Prev in Thread] Current Thread [Next in Thread]